DJ Targa Resources Corp. Stock Underperforms Monday When Compared To Competitors Despite Daily Gains
This article was automatically generated by MarketWatch using technology from Automated Insights.
Shares of Targa Resources Corp. (TRGP) rose 1.62% to $239.61 Monday, on what proved to be an all-around mixed tr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index rising 0.04% to 6,881.62 and the Dow Jones Industrial Average falling 0.15% to 48,904.78.
This was the stock's third consecutive day of gains.
Targa Resources Corp. hit a new 52-week high, surpassing its previous peak of $237.50, which the company reached on February 27th.
The stock underperformed when compared to some of its competitors Monday, as Enterprise Products Partners L.P. $(EPD)$ rose 2.08% to $36.89, Kinder Morgan Inc. $(KMI)$ rose 1.86% to $33.89, and Cheniere Energy Inc. (LNG) rose 5.60% to $248.93.
Trading volume (2.0 M) eclipsed its 50-day average volume of 1.4 M.
